| Bioactivity | Laminin (925-933) is a peptide derived from residues 925-933 of the Laminin B1 chain that binds to the laminin receptor[1]. |
| Name | Laminin (925-933) |
| CAS | 110590-60-8 |
| Sequence | Cys-Asp-Pro-Gly-Tyr-Ile-Gly-Ser-Arg |
| Shortening | CDPGYIGSR |
| Formula | C40H62N12O14S |
| Molar Mass | 967.06 |
